Your physician will decide if you are eligible to sign a shared-care arrangement with NHS after a thorough evaluation. This means that the private clinic will send a letter to your GP with paperwork for an arrangement for shared care. You will then be able to return to the NHS in the event that you require additional treatment or care. It isn't easy to obtain an ADHD diagnosis in adulthood, and many GPs will not refer you to a specialist. You can however ask for a private appointment via the NHS's “Right to Choose” program. This will grant you access to an assessment and treatment, without a GP's referral. Some providers will accept the shared-care arrangement with your GP so that you can access treatment on the NHS and only pay the prescription fee. However, not all GPs will be able to agree to this arrangement. The process of obtaining an ADHD diagnosis can be complicated and time-consuming, and could require a lengthy discussion with a mental health professional. The evaluation includes questionnaires and psychological tests that are typically based on the individual's perceptions of their own behavior. In addition, the evaluation includes rating scales that assess the performance of a person in various social situations. It is recommended that you have a significant person in your life, like your spouse or a family member is able to complete the questionnaires along with you.
